| 1 | CaNAB-Ca4 / inhib1_noCaM_ PSD | PP2B Pathway No. 285 | 4.97071 | 0.034 | 4 | explicit E-S complex | Substrate: I1* Product : I1 | |
| The rates here are so slow I do not know if we should even bother with this enz reacn. These numbers are from Liu and Storm. Other refs suggest that the Km stays the same but the Vmax goes to 10% of the CaM stim levels. Prev: k1=2.2e-9, k2 = 0.0052, k3 = 0.0013 New : k1=5.7e-8, k2=.136, k3=.034 | ||||||||
